Job description

Guidehouse is hiring a Data Scientist for a full-time, on-site role supporting data science activities at the NIH campus in Bethesda, MD or Baltimore, MD. In this position, you will help turn complex, real‑world data into analytics and decision‑support products for research and program objectives, with an emphasis on reproducible workflows and responsible handling of sensitive information.

This role supports analytical pipelines across acquisition, cleaning, transformation, integration, and statistical and machine learning modeling, followed by visualization and delivery to technical and nontechnical stakeholders.

Responsibilities
  • Collect, clean, integrate, and validate data from diverse sources, including research, clinical, operational, and public health systems.
  • Work with multiple data formats and standards, including large and complex datasets.
  • Support reproducible analytical pipelines through code development, model testing and validation, documentation, and quality assurance.
  • Develop and maintain reproducible data pipelines, analytical workflows, and statistical models.
  • Conduct exploratory, descriptive, predictive, and inferential analyses.
  • Apply appropriate statistical and machine learning methods to support NIH research and program objectives.
  • Create dashboards, visualizations, reports, and presentations for technical and nontechnical stakeholders.
  • Collaborate with subject‑matter experts, researchers, data engineers, program managers, and IT professionals.
  • Support data governance, quality assurance, documentation, privacy, security, and responsible use of sensitive information.
  • Contribute to the design of data standards, metadata, documentation, and reproducible research practices.
  • Monitor analytical products and models for accuracy, performance, bias, and continued relevance.
  • Stay current with emerging methods, tools, and best practices in data science, biomedical informatics, and public health analytics.
Requirements
  • Bachelor's degree
  • Minimum of ONE (1) year of experience in data science, analytics, or research support.
  • Experience using Python and/or R to acquire, clean, transform, analyze, and visualize data, including support for statistical analyses and machine learning models and development of reproducible analytical workflows.
  • Familiarity with NLP, Generative AI, LLMs, time series analysis, or other advanced data science techniques.
  • Strong skills in data analysis, data presentation, and documentation.
  • Experience writing SOPs and contributing to technical or research documentation.
  • Must be able to obtain and maintain a Federal or DoD public trust; approved adjudication is required prior to onboarding with Guidehouse. Active public trust or suitability is preferred.
